Most people look at lined notebook paper and see homework, grocery lists, or a place to test whether a pen still works. Brazilian artist João A. Carvalho saw an alternate dimension.
Using ordinary pencils, carefully distorted lines, and strategic shading, Carvalho transformed flat pages into eye-bending scenes. Cartoon characters appear to push through the paper. Holes seem to open beneath the viewer. Waves, faces, and everyday objects rise above surfaces that remain stubbornly two-dimensional.
The drawings became an online sensation in 2014, when Carvalho was 15 and creating art under the name J Desenhos. Their appeal was immediate: the materials were familiar, but the results looked impossible.
Meet the Teen Artist Behind the 3D Notebook Drawings
João Carvalho was a self-taught young artist from Brazil when his unusual notebook illustrations began circulating across art, design, technology, and entertainment websites. Reports from the period noted that he had started experimenting with this particular style only a few months earlier, around June 2014.
That short timeline made the work even more surprising. Carvalho was not using expensive software, professional drafting equipment, or a studio guarded by a serious-looking person with a clipboard. He was working with paper and pencilssupplies available in almost any classroom.
His artistic identity, J Desenhos, was especially fitting. “Desenhos” means “drawings” in Portuguese, and drawing was the entire engine of the project. The work depended on observation, patience, perspective, and the willingness to treat every familiar notebook line as something flexible.
Instead of accepting the page as a flat background, Carvalho made it an active part of each composition. The lines bend over imaginary forms, disappear behind characters, or plunge into dark openings. In effect, the paper becomes both the canvas and one of the performers.
How Flat Paper Appears to Become Three-Dimensional
Carvalho’s drawings work because the brain is an enthusiastic problem solverand occasionally an overconfident one. When it sees overlapping forms, curved contours, cast shadows, and changes in scale, it interprets those visual clues as depth.
Curved Lines Describe Invisible Form
A normal ruled page contains straight, evenly spaced horizontal lines. Carvalho recreates or modifies those lines so they curve around an illustrated subject. A line that arches upward can suggest a raised surface, while one that dips downward may imply a cavity.
The technique resembles the contour lines used on topographic maps. Those maps describe hills and valleys without building actual hills and valleys on the kitchen table. Carvalho’s notebook lines perform a similar job, guiding the eye across imaginary volume.
Shading Supplies Weight and Depth
Curved lines establish the basic geometry, but shading makes the illusion convincing. Dark values suggest recesses, blocked light, and cast shadows. Lighter areas appear closer to the viewer, while gradual transitions make rounded forms feel smooth.
A believable cast shadow is particularly powerful. If a character appears to cast a shadow onto the page, the brain concludes that the character must be hovering above it. The object is still graphite and paper, naturally, but the visual system has already filed a tiny complaint with reality.
Perspective Controls the Viewing Angle
Some 3D drawings rely on anamorphic perspective. In anamorphic art, an image is intentionally stretched or distorted so that it looks correct from one specific angle. Viewed from directly above, the drawing may appear unusually long. Viewed from the intended positionor through a camerait suddenly seems to stand upright.
This method is often associated with sidewalk art that creates the illusion of cliffs, stairways, or objects emerging from pavement. On notebook paper, the same principle can make a can, cube, hand, or cartoon figure appear to occupy real space.
What Makes João Carvalho’s Style So Memorable?
Plenty of artists create realistic pencil drawings. Carvalho’s distinctive contribution was turning the visual language of school notebooks into part of the illusion.
He Used an Everyday Object as a Creative Constraint
Lined paper is normally designed to impose order. It keeps handwriting level and discourages sentences from wandering downhill. Carvalho reversed that purpose. His lines buckle, twist, and wrap themselves around objects as though the notebook has developed a mischievous personality.
The limitation became a recognizable style. Viewers can understand the trick because they know what notebook paper is supposed to look like. Every distortion therefore feels more dramatic.
He Balanced Realism With Playfulness
Carvalho’s portfolio included dark openings, abstract forms, human faces, waves, and recognizable cartoon characters. Minions were among the subjects highlighted in early coverage, and later pieces incorporated familiar consumer objects and physical props.
These choices made the work approachable. A technically perfect study of geometric solids might impress an art instructor, but a cheerful character apparently escaping from algebra paper has a better chance of being shared by several thousand delighted strangers.
He Let the Process Remain Visible
The drawings do not completely hide their materials. Viewers can still see pencil marks, lines, shading, and the page beneath them. That visibility creates a satisfying tension: the audience understands that the image is handmade while simultaneously responding to it as a three-dimensional scene.
It is illusion without concealment. The magician has left the trapdoor open, yet the trick remains enjoyable.
From Notebook Experiment to Internet Phenomenon
Carvalho’s work spread rapidly across creative publications and social platforms in late 2014. The combination of youth, accessible materials, and immediately understandable visuals made the drawings ideal for online audiences.
Photographs also helped preserve the illusions. A camera fixes the viewer’s position, allowing anamorphic pieces to be presented from their strongest angle. The photograph becomes part of the artwork’s delivery system, even when the original drawing exists on an ordinary sheet of paper.
Follow-up coverage in 2016 showed that Carvalho had continued developing the project. Later compositions used more elaborate shading and sometimes included real objects placed around the drawings. A pencil, hand, or beverage can positioned beside an illustration could blur the boundary between the physical world and the drawn one.
That continuation matters. Viral fame can make a creative breakthrough look like a lucky accident. A growing body of work reveals the less glamorous truth: improvement comes from repeating the process, studying failures, and sharpening technical control.
3D Drawing Has a Much Longer Artistic History
Although Carvalho gave the technique a fresh notebook-based identity, art designed to “fool the eye” is centuries old. The French term trompe-l’oeil describes images made to convince viewers that painted objects or spaces are real.
Historic painters used realistic scale, architectural frames, highlights, shadows, and projecting elements to make objects appear to extend beyond a picture’s surface. Anamorphosis developed another branch of visual deception by requiring the audience to view a distorted image from a precise location.
Modern street artists apply those ideas to sidewalks and public plazas. Photographers, filmmakers, installation artists, and digital designers use related principles when manipulating scale and perspective. Carvalho brought the tradition to a modest surface associated with schoolwork, proving that an old optical idea can feel new when the setting changes.
What Young Artists Can Learn From Carvalho’s Work
Start With the Supplies You Already Have
Creative development does not always require premium tools. A pencil, eraser, ruler, colored pencil, and inexpensive paper are enough to study perspective, contour, light, and shadow.
Better materials may eventually offer richer tones or smoother blending, but they cannot replace observation. Carvalho’s early drawings attracted attention because of the ideas and execution, not because the pencils arrived in a velvet-lined case.
Make Limitations Part of the Design
Restrictions can encourage original decisions. A ruled page supplies a repeating pattern. A small sketchbook forces careful composition. A limited set of pencils makes value control more important.
Instead of waiting for ideal circumstances, artists can ask a more useful question: “What can this particular material do that another material cannot?” That shift turns an obstacle into a style.
Practice Seeing, Not Merely Drawing
Successful 3D notebook art depends on noticing how light behaves, where shadows fall, and how forms change from different viewpoints. Drawing a real cup from an angle teaches more than memorizing a generic cup symbol.
Young artists can improve by studying simple objects under a desk lamp. Cubes reveal planes and cast shadows. Spheres teach gradual shading. Cylinders demonstrate curved contours. They are not glamorous models, but they never arrive late or request snacks.
Share Progress Without Expecting Perfection
Carvalho’s story also shows how online platforms can connect emerging artists with an international audience. However, attention should not become the only measure of success. Likes reveal what attracted viewers on a particular day; they do not provide a complete evaluation of artistic growth.
A healthy portfolio includes experiments, revisions, and unsuccessful attempts. The page that did not quite “pop” may teach more about perspective than the one that collected the most reactions.
How to Create a Simple 3D Notebook Drawing
- Choose a basic form. Begin with a sphere, cube, cylinder, or simple cartoon silhouette.
- Mark a viewing position. Decide whether the finished image should be viewed from above or from a low angle.
- Sketch lightly. Use faint pencil marks so unwanted construction lines can be removed.
- Draw horizontal guidelines. Keep them straight until they approach the subject.
- Bend the lines around the form. Curve them upward over raised areas or downward into recessed ones.
- Build the shadows gradually. Establish a consistent light source and darken the areas facing away from it.
- Add a cast shadow. This anchors the illusion and separates the imagined object from the page.
- Test with a camera. Photograph the page from several angles and adjust distorted areas.
Beginners should resist the urge to press hard immediately. Dark graphite is stubborn, rather like a cat that has discovered a warm laptop. Light construction marks allow corrections before the final values are added.
A Hands-On Experience With 3D Notebook Art
Trying this technique changes the way you look at a notebook. At first, the horizontal lines seem helpful because they provide a built-in grid. Five minutes later, they become tiny blue supervisors monitoring every questionable curve.
Imagine beginning with a simple round hole. You draw an oval near the center of the page, then allow each horizontal line to curve around its edge. Inside the oval, you add closely spaced dark bands, keeping the deepest area almost black. A soft shadow extends along one side.
From directly overhead, the first attempt may resemble a squashed bagel. This is normal and possibly useful if you were secretly drawing breakfast. When you lower the camera, however, the oval begins to look circular. The shadow stretches away from the opening, and the dark center suddenly appears deeper.
The experience reveals that the illusion is not created by one dramatic pencil stroke. It emerges through dozens of small decisions: the width of a curve, the direction of the light, the softness of an edge, and the distance between neighboring lines.
A second attempt usually becomes more ambitious. You might draw a hand reaching through the page. The fingers require careful proportions, while the notebook lines must disappear behind them and return on the other side. Adding shadows beneath the fingertips gives them separation from the surface.
This is where patience enters wearing heavy boots. One incorrect shadow can flatten a finger. A line bent in the wrong direction can make the page look inflated instead of torn. Erasing too aggressively may damage the paper, leaving a fuzzy patch that catches graphite like a tiny carpet.
Yet the mistakes are oddly encouraging because their effects are visible. Lighten one shadow, strengthen another, photograph the page again, and the image improves. The feedback loop is immediate: draw, observe, adjust, repeat.
Sharing the finished piece adds another layer to the experience. Friends may rotate the picture, lean toward the screen, or ask whether part of it was digitally edited. The most satisfying response is often not “That is perfect,” but “Waithow did you do that?” Curiosity means the illusion has worked.
The exercise also produces a new respect for Carvalho’s drawings. What looks playful and effortless online requires planning, steady value control, spatial reasoning, and repeated testing. His achievement at 15 was not simply that he discovered a clever visual trick. It was that he learned to control the trick well enough to develop a recognizable artistic voice.
After completing one drawing, blank paper no longer looks entirely blank. A line can become a ridge. A shadow can become a doorway. A page can behave like a stageand your pencil gets to handle the special effects budget.
